Ghanaian Kumawood Versatile actor, Kwadwo Nkansah popularly known as Lilwin has given a hint on him visiting the Flagstaff House whether invited or uninvited, making a revelation that he stands on the interest of Ghana and not any political party or President.

The actor’s decision was somehow influenced by Shatta Wale’s visit to the President after he was awarded an invitation via Twitter on his birthday a couple of weeks ago.
However, not only Lilwin as a celebrity has issued such a statement to visit the Flagstaff House but a number of stars have made such a revelation to make a visit and the desperation keeps on increasing each passing day.

Lilwin added that his reason for not visiting the President right now is his decision to wait for Nana Akufo-Addo to get over Shatta Wale’s Visit to prevent any haste actions.
“Yes, Shatta Wale has visited the president and I am happy for him. No need waiting for my turn. I will also go to the Flagstaff House. I will go whether I’m invited or not. Right now, I’m just waiting for the president, Nana Akufo-Addo to get over Shatta Wale’s visit”.

“I am for NPP, NDC, I mean all the political parties. I like all the presidents. I don’t have a favorite amongst the presidents, I love them all,” lilwin revealed.
The renowned Kumawood actor is one of the celebrities in the country who didn’t choose any sides during 2016 elections, unlike his other colleagues who endorsed certain political parties and this makes his decisions stand very clear.
